Rimrocks: The Iconic Backdrop of Billings

First up, we’ve got the Rimrocks. These towering sandstone formations are a defining feature of Billings and a must-visit for anyone who loves jaw-dropping views. The Rimrocks stretch for miles, offering hiking trails, picnic spots, and some of the best photo ops you’ll ever find. Whether you’re a seasoned hiker or just looking for a leisurely stroll, the Rimrocks won’t disappoint.

Pro tip: Visit at sunset for a truly magical experience. The golden hour lighting will make you feel like you’re in a postcard.

Yellowstone River: Nature’s Playground

Next on the list is the Yellowstone River, the lifeblood of Billings. This mighty river offers endless opportunities for outdoor enthusiasts. You can kayak, fish, or simply sit by the banks and soak in the tranquility. The river also plays a significant role in the city’s history, so it’s worth learning a bit about its impact on the region while you’re there.

Fun fact: The Yellowstone River is one of the longest undammed rivers in the U.S., which makes it a haven for wildlife and a paradise for nature lovers.

Pompeys Pillar National Monument: A Piece of History

If history is your thing, you won’t want to miss Pompeys Pillar National Monument. This historic site features rock carvings and inscriptions that date back centuries, including a signature from William Clark of the Lewis and Clark expedition. It’s a fascinating look into the past and a reminder of the incredible journeys that shaped the American West.

Best Time to Visit

The best time to visit Billings depends on what you’re looking for. Summer is peak tourist season, with warm weather and plenty of outdoor activities. Fall brings cooler temperatures and stunning foliage, while winter offers a quieter, more serene experience. Spring is a great time for birdwatching and exploring the city’s gardens.

Getting Around

Billings is relatively easy to navigate, especially if you have a car. Public transportation options are limited, so renting a car or using rideshare services like Uber or Lyft is your best bet. If you’re staying in the downtown area, many attractions are within walking distance, so you can leave the car behind for a while.
